Defining DUI and Its Legal Implications

Driving under the influence refers to operating a vehicle while impaired by alcohol, drugs, or other substances that affect driving ability. In Mississippi, a blood alcohol concentration (BAC) of 0.08% or higher typically results in DUI charges, though lower levels may also lead to penalties if impairment is evident.

Essential DUI Legal Terms

Familiarity with DUI-related terminology helps clients better understand the legal process. Below are some common terms you may encounter during your case.

Blood Alcohol Concentration (BAC)

BAC measures the amount of alcohol present in a person’s bloodstream, expressed as a percentage. It is a key factor in determining impairment and DUI charges.

Field Sobriety Test

A series of physical and cognitive tests performed by law enforcement officers to assess impairment at the scene of a traffic stop.

Chemical Test

Tests such as breathalyzers, blood draws, or urine samples used to measure the presence of alcohol or drugs in the body.

License Suspension

Temporary removal of driving privileges as a penalty for DUI convictions or related administrative actions.

Discover the Legacy of Van Every Law

Since our inception, Van Every Law has been dedicated to excellence and community service.
1942

Founding of Van Every Law

H.K. Van Every, II establishes the firm, laying the foundation for a legacy of legal excellence in Columbus, MS and serving the entire State of Mississippi.

1981

A New Generation of Leadership

David S. Van Every, Sr. takes the helm, expanding the firm's reach and reinforcing its commitment to client advocacy.

1990

Expansion Into New Practice Areas

Van Every Law broadens its expertise to include personal injury, medical malpractice, oil and gas law, family law, estate planning, and more, ensuring comprehensive legal support for all clients.

2022

Celebrating 9 Decades of Service

Marking 9 decades of dedicated service, Van Every Law continues to uphold its tradition of treating clients like family.

Mississippi law requires drivers suspected of DUI to submit to chemical testing such as breath, blood, or urine tests. Refusal can lead to automatic license suspension and other penalties. While you have rights during the process, it is crucial to understand the implications of refusing tests and to seek legal advice promptly.

In some cases, DUI charges may be dismissed due to procedural errors, lack of evidence, or violations of your rights during the arrest or testing process. A detailed review of your case by a legal professional can identify such issues and determine the feasibility of dismissal.

A DUI conviction often results in higher insurance premiums as insurers consider DUI offenders higher risk. The extent of the increase varies by provider and individual circumstances. Legal representation that reduces or mitigates charges can help lessen insurance impacts.

Depending on the case details and your record, alternatives such as probation, community service, or alcohol education programs may be available. Legal counsel can negotiate these options to avoid or reduce jail time where appropriate.

Restoring driving privileges typically involves completing the suspension period, paying required fees, and sometimes installing ignition interlock devices. Following legal procedures and complying with court orders are essential to regain your license.
